The two new inspection items which have been added to the City of Tucson's permit system are the Residential Intermediate - 01080 & Fire Intermediate - 09010
These items are active and may be used immediately. Some existing permits will be modified to include these items.
The Residential Intermediate will be replacing Framing, Electric Intermediate, Plumbing Intermediate, and Mechanical Intermediate for projects governed by the International Residential Code by combining them into one inspection. All trades must be complete prior to scheduling this inspection. The City will begin attaching this item to residential projects starting January 1, 2019.
The Fire Intermediate will be added to a number of existing activities and will begin being used on some new permit applications immediately. Full scale use of this item should be in effect by January 1, 2019. This item is intended to provide rough-in fire inspections for buildings under construction. By getting the fire department out to the project site prior to the final phase, the intent is to be better positioned to assist with the project to ensure requirements are met prior to applying wall finishes.
